    Hello Behzad Mehrpour,

    Thank you for your response. If you haven't done this, I suggest you reset your console while keeping games and apps.

    Please see: How to reset your Xbox console to factory defaults | Xbox Support

    Warning Resetting your console to its factory defaults erases all accounts, saved games, settings, and home Xbox associations. Anything not synchronized with the Xbox network will be lost. Your console syncs with the Xbox network automatically when it’s connected with the service, so if you've been offline for a while, connect to the Xbox service before taking these steps.

    If you’re ready to reset your console to the factory default settings, follow these steps:

    1. Press the Xbox button  to open the guide.
    2. Select Profile & system > Settings > System > Console info.
    3. Select Reset console.
    4. On the Reset your console? screen, you'll see three options:
      • Reset and keep my games & apps. Use this option as your primary choice when troubleshooting. It resets the OS and deletes all potentially corrupted data without deleting your games or apps. In some cases, if a corrupt game file is causing the issue you're troubleshooting, you may have to choose Reset and remove everything, but you should always start with Reset and keep my games & apps.
